The construction of Bonhomme's Ice Palace typically takes several weeks to complete. The process begins in early January, with the palace being built using thousands of blocks of ice harvested from a nearby river. The exact timeline can vary depending on weather conditions and the complexity of the design, but it is generally finished in time for the Quebec Winter Carnival, which usually starts in late January.

Galileo created his first telescope in around two months in 1609. It was a refracting telescope with a convex objective lens and a concave eyepiece. This instrument revolutionized astronomy and allowed Galileo to make groundbreaking astronomical observations.
